Calling all 49er and FX sailors: your opinion is needed

by Adrian Peach 18 Jul 2014 15:31 BST 18 July 2014

49er sailors up and down the country might be pleased to know that the 29er class is considering inviting 49ers and FX's to join them in some of their already very successful Grand Prix circuit for 2015. The Circuit takes boats as far south as Torquay and North as the Yorkshire Dales.

The thought process behind the proposal is the 29ers already have a successful events calendar and the 49er outside the Olympic classes seem a bit thin on the ground. We know that there are 49ers and FX's up and down the country who are not as driven as the Olympic Development guys, however still enjoy the boat at a club racing level and this might motivate them to get mobile.

Plus this is a great way to showcase the 49er FX to the transitioning top end of the 29er fleet, especially as the RYA are now championing the transition in-between 29er and 49er with the FX.

We are trying to gauge opinion from 49er sailors to see if there is demand for more of a circuit, however the final say will be at the 29er AGM in August where the proposal will be put out to a vote.

The 29er Class are considering a trial event this September 27th and 28th at their Hayling Island GP, please get in touch if you feel this would be a good idea.
